




I recently hit the slopes to test the Magnetic Ski Goggles with Quick-Change Lens and Case Set, curious if such an affordable pair could truly keep up with high-end gear. From the initial fit to swapping lenses during shifting light, I evaluated how these held up during a full day of riding.
The build quality is surprisingly resilient, featuring an acetate frame that feels sturdy enough to survive accidental drops on icy terrain. The ten-magnet system is the real star here, creating a secure seal for the lenses while remaining simple enough to operate even with gloves on. With a three-layer foam construction, the goggles manage to stay comfortable and sealed against the elements throughout the day.
Using these on the mountain was straightforward, thanks to the intuitive nature of the magnetic lens swaps. The anti-fog coating performed well during high-exertion runs, and the included case made storage in my pack between sessions a breeze. Even for those who wear glasses, the frame design is accommodating and doesn't pinch or create pressure points.
